Sir William Ryder (died 30 August 1611) was an English merchant and politician who served as the Lord Mayor of London in 1600. As mayor, he played a prominent role in quashing the abortive rebellion led by the Earl of Essex, by publicly proclaiming Essex a traitor, which immediately caused much of his support to melt away.
